Roger Harry Daltrey CBE is an English singer, musician, and actor. He is a co-founder and the lead singer of the rock band The Who. Daltrey’s hit songs with The Who include “My Generation”, “Pinball Wizard”, “Won’t Get Fooled Again”, “Baba O’Riley” and “You Better You Bet”.

Roger Daltrey awards

As a member of the band, Daltrey received a Lifetime achievement award from the British Phonographic Industry in 1988, and from the Grammy Foundation in 2001.

Daltrey was nominated for a Golden Globe Award for “Best Acting Debut in a Motion Picture” for his starring role in the film version of the Who’s rock opera Tommy. He also performed as a guest on the Chieftains’ recording of Irish Evening, Live at the Grand Opera House which won a Grammy Award for Best Traditional Folk Album in 1993. With the Who, Daltrey received a Grammy Lifetime Achievement Award in 2001 for outstanding artistic significance in music.
